Multiresolution time domain analysis of electromagnetic pulse coupling to thin wires

  • Publish Date: 2006-08-15
  • The technique of using multiresolution-time-domain (MRTD) method to solve the issue of electromagnetic pulse (EMP) coupling to thin wires was researched. Traditional Holland method was applied to MRTD, and a scheme in MRTD was produced to calculate the EMP coupling of thin wire structures. The computational process of the scheme was presented as well as correlative parameters. The result indicates that the maximum space step length which is equal to a quater of the smallest wavelength can be employed in the MRTD scheme with computational resources being saved effectively, MRTD is suitable to deal with the thin wire-EMP coupling in condition of thin wires being laid on ground surface, and the MRTD scheme is a proper way to compute ground-laying thin-wire issue.
